Perimenopausal syndrome, also known as menopausal syndrome (MPS), refers to a group of syndromes characterized by autonomic nervous system dysfunction and accompanied by neuropsychological symptoms caused by fluctuations or decreases in sex hormones before and after menopause in women. Menopause can be divided into natural menopause and artificial menopause. Natural menopause refers to the exhaustion of ovarian follicles, or the loss of response of the remaining follicles to gonadotropins. The follicles no longer develop and secrete estrogen, and cannot stimulate the growth of the endometrium, leading to menopause.

If premature ovarian failure is not treated in time and amenorrhea is allowed to occur, the patient will develop symptoms such as osteoporosis, cardiovascular disease and lipid metabolism disorders.

It is reported that menopausal amenorrhea refers to the perimenopausal period of women, which used to be between 45 and 55 years old, and the average age of menopause is 49 years old. If menopause occurs before the age of 40, it means ovarian dysfunction, which is followed by menopausal syndrome symptoms such as hot flashes, sweating, anxiety, depression, irritability, etc. to varying degrees. The causes of premature ovarian failure in young white-collar workers, in addition to some disease factors, are related to the external environment, work pressure, family conflicts, physical fitness, psychological adjustment ability, etc.
